PROJECT DESCRIPTION: The applicant has requested that the subject CAMA Major Permit Application be processed under the Express Review Permitting Program. The project site is located at 702 Causeway Drive (Lot #15), adjacent to Banks Channel, in Wrightsville Beach, New Hanover County. The lot is approximately 0.46 acres with 50.5 'of shoreline frontage. The lot averages 3'-5'above mean sea level and the shoreline is stabilized by a bulkhead. The property is currently undeveloped and no vegetation exists on the site. All structures on the property (including the former LaQue Center) were recently demolished under CAMA Minor Permit #WB05-70, which was issued by the Town of Wrightsville Beach, on 12/02/05. The Wrightsville Beach Land Use Plan classifies adjacent waters as Conservation, and the adjacent high ground portion of the project area as Developed. The waters of the Banks Channel, which are included in the Wrightsville Recreational Area, are classified as SB# by the N.C. Division of Water Quality. They are NOT designated as a Primary Nursery Area by the N.C. Division of Marine Fisheries and they are CLOSED to the harvest of shellfish. PROPOSED PROJECT The applicant proposes to construct a pier, covered gazebo and floating dock adjacent to the property. The pier (6' x 57') would extend from the center of Lot #15, adjacent to the bulkhead, and span in an easterly direction. A 14' x 14' covered gazebo would be located at the terminal end of the pier, and would provide access to the 6' x 60' section of floating dock. The proposed dock would be in alignment with the pier and would also extend in an easterly direction. The proposed docking system would provide dockage/storage space for up to four (4) vessels. Water depths in the vicinity of the floating dock range from -9.0' to -18.0' relative to Mean Low Water (MLW) According to the work plat drawings provided by the applicant's agent, the proposed structure would be located within the established area of riparian access, and would not extend beyond the established pier head line. 10. ANTICIPATED IMPACTS The proposed pier, gazebo and floating dock would incorporate an additional 910 square feet of estuarine waters and public trust area. The proposed structure would be consistent with the Town of Wrightsville Beach Pier Head Line and could be built with in the applicant's area of riparian access. Minor increases in turbidity should be expected during construction. Submitted by: J.Dail Date: 2/14/06 Office: Wilmington Form DCM-M -1 APPLICATION- (To be completed by all applicants) 1.
